MCI Mortgage Club has appointed Zephyr Homeloans to its panel of specialist lenders for buy-to-let products. Zephyr supports a product range tailored for individual landlords and limited companies, including HMOs, multi-unit freehold blocks, flats above commercial premises and ex-local authority properties. CapitalRise funds Chelsea development

[ad_1]

CapitalRise has advanced a £2.54m senior loan for the acquisition and development of a property within a period Chelsea townhouse. The property is being developed by Wilben Developments, a Prime Central London developer that has delivered around £170m of prime residential schemes to date.
